NYC Singer/Songwriter, Zack Borer’s “That’s The Way” Preloaded on the Latest Android Smartphone, the Google Nexus One

Singer/songwriter, zAck borer has big plans for 2010 and he’s not wasting any time. To kick off the new decade with a bang, zAck’s song “That’s The Way” is preloaded on the Google Nexus One, the latest android smartphone. zAck’s song was one of thirteen total tracks selected to come preloaded on every Google Nexus One device and can be accessed by clicking on the ‘music’ button from the main splash screen.

zach

Users who like what they hear are able to discover more music from zAck by clicking on the links to iTunes and Amazon made available within the player or are presented the option of clicking through to YouTube to watch video of zAck.

Facebook and Google Offer Music Sales

facebookgoogle

It was probably only a matter of time before Facebook and Google jumped on board the online music store bandwagon.

Facebook will be adding songs to it’s store, where users have a number of different sharing options. You can either pay a dime for a track, which will allow you to send it to friends, but they can only listen to it online, or pay ninety cents to send a copy that can be downloaded.

Google, in the meantime, looks like it’s going after iTunes.

They’ve teamed up with Lala and iLike, and possibly Imeem, for a project dubbed One Box.

ReverbNation & Audiolife bring Direct-to-Fan commerce to 450,000+ Artists & Labels

Today ReverbNation announced a partnership with Audiolife and the private Beta launch of the ‘Reverb Store’, a product that will make the opportunity of Direct-To-Fan e-commerce achievable for any Artist, Band, Label, or Manager that wants it, at no upfront or ongoing cost to operate.

The Reverb Store is a customizable, re-brandable, ‘official store’ that empowers the Artist to create unlimited virtual t-shirts, CDs, Downloads, and Ringtones with no out-of-pocket expense, and to sell those goods on homepages, MySpace, Facebook, Twitter, and Blogs directly to their fans. In addition, Artists can order customized items for sale at their shows, at wholesale or bulk prices.

Beck’s Record Club Features A Who’s Who of the Music Biz & More

Back in June, Beck announced a new feature on his website, which officially launched in July. It was simply called Record Club. Basically, Record Club is Beck and his pals covering an album in one day all in one take. A new track will be offered as a download once a week.

The first Record Club featured MGMT, Devendra Banhart, Jamie Liddell and producer Nigel Godrich tackling the legendary album The Velvet Underground & Nico.

The most recent edition features Record Club vets MGMT and Devendra Banhart, as well as, Wolfmother’s Andrew Stockdale, putting their own spin on Leonard Cohen’s Songs of Leonard Cohen.

Dave Matthews Band Releases iTunes Pass For “Big Whiskey”

dave

A few months ago, Depeche Mode released what I believe was the first ever iTunes pass.

Basically, this was a pre-order of their new album that featured an advance tracks in addition to exclusive content while fans awaited the release of the new album.

Well, today, DMB has released their own iTunes pass; here’s the official scoop on what you get:

We are pleased to announce the news that DMB launched an iTunes Pass earlier today! With iTunes Pass, music fans can get new and exclusive albums, songs, video, remixes, art and other content from their favorite artists over a set period of time, delivered to their iTunes library as soon as they’re available.

Portishead Ask Fans To Help Distribute New Album

Portishead are looking to their fans to help them promote their next album, since the trio is yet another band free from a record contract.

Member Geoff Barrow recently left a MySpace Blog entitled “The Future” and, here’s what he had to say:

“We spent the day discussing the future of the P as we are free… well free of a deal and free of commitment… for now!”

The multi-instrumentalist went on to state:

“With the world being the way it is there are lots of options open…” and he added “But if you lot have any bright ideas of how we should sell our music in the future lets us know, why not!”
